Partial committee of Bangladesh Chhatra Odhikar Parishad approved

DHAKA, Jan 13, 2025 (BSS) - The 139-member partial committee of Bangladesh Chhatra Odhikar Parishad has been approved for the next one year. 

The approval of the committee was announced in a press release signed by the organization's president Nazmul Hasan and general secretary Sanaullah Haque today.

It said that Nazmul Hasan will serve as the president and Sanaullah Haque as the general secretary of the newly formed committee. 

Newaz Khan Bappi has been nominated as the senior vice-president and Rakibul Islam as the senior joint-general secretary.

The committee has a total of 28 vice-presidents and 25 joint general secretaries. The committee has appointed Mohammad Ali Toha as the office secretary (vice-president rank), Moniruzzaman Monir as the publicity secretary and Tarek Azad as the finance secretary, along with editors and co-editors in various important departments.

The newly formed committee has appointed separate organizing secretaries for Dhaka, Chattogram, Rajshahi, Khulna, Sylhet, Barisal, Rangpur, Mymensingh, Cumilla and Faridpur divisions. 

The press release said that the committee will work to realize the rights of the student community, strengthen the democratic movement and make the organizational activities more dynamic. If necessary, this partial committee will be made complete later.
